Henricellum insigne

Demospongiae - Agelasida - Thaumastocoeliidae

Taxonomy
Henricellum insigne was named by Wilckens (1937). Its type locality is Central Ceram, Indonesia, which is in a Sevatian/Rhaetian reef, buildup or bioherm reef rocks in Indonesia. It is the type species of Henricellum.
